Abstract

The utility model discloses a drinking water heating device, relating to a heating device. A water outlet (4) and an air outlet (14) are arranged at one side of the bottom of a water and air separator (3). A mounting seat for a flow regulating valve core (1) is arranged between a connecting hole of a stainless steel tube (5) and the water outlet and the air outlet. A water and air separator upper cover (2) is buckled on the water and air separator (3). The flow regulating valve core is arranged in the mounting seat, with the upper part passing through the water and air separator upper cover (2). The upper end of the stainless steel tube is connected with the connecting hole of the water and air separator (3). A heating pipe (12) is arranged in the stainless steel tube, and a silica gel sealing plug (10) is arranged at the lower part of the stainless steel tube. A water inlet (9) is arranged at one side of the stainless steel tube and a snap back temperature controller (6) is arranged on the stainless steel tube. Compared with conventional heating units, the heating device disclosed by the utility model has the advantages that: the heating speed is quicker; the water can be instantly heated to be drunk without waiting; and the heating device saves energy and is convenient and quick.

Implement the heater of the described drinking water of the utility model, screw flow control spool 1 and can regulate water temperature, the size control water temperature according to water flow reaching the temperature required water outlet that gets final product, need not to reach boiling, and controllability is strong; The operation principle of the utility model: in stainless steel tube 5, work simultaneously by heat-generating pipe 12 from calandria water inlet 9 access water sources for water, and said stainless steel tube 5 forms calandria with heat-generating pipe 12; Calandria temperature rising pressure increases; Water up dashes, and reaches after the uniform temperature by delivery port 4 water outlets, and vapours is effluxed by exhaust outlet 14; Can find out in conjunction with accompanying drawing 4,5,6; Said flow control spool 1 is the water flow of control water, has also controlled the temperature of water simultaneously, the size that can regulate inside opening at any time; Be in closed condition like rotary switch, then reach after the boiling can water outlet for water, and leaving water temperature is controlled like accompanying drawing 4,5,6 three kind of state, i.e. standard-sized sheet, full cut-off, semi-closure etc.
The characteristics of the utility model are to have the anti-dry defencive function, heat-generating pipe 12 and stainless steel tube 5 usefulness solderings 16 welding, and its heat transmission is fast; The temperature aggravation raises during heat-generating pipe 12 dry combustion methods, after high temperature is sensed in temperature control, reaches the temperature control limiting temperature; Power supply breaks off, and reaches the anti-dry protective effect.
The utility model is compared with traditional heater, also has convenient effect of cleaning, and only need take calandria bottom seals silica gel block head 10 apart and get final product, the incrustation scale of deposition in the time of just can removing long-time the use.
